What can you conclude about dilations from your observations in question 5

Mathematics
1 answer:
Over [174]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

The angles remain the same for all values of n. After a dilation, the angle measurements for the image and the preimage are always equal.

What is the slope that passes through the lines (2.1,-4.2) and (2.5,-5)
Usimov [2.4K]

slope = (y2-y1)/(x2-x1)

 = (-5--4.2) /(2.5 -2.1)

(-5+4.2)/(2.5-2.1)

=-.8/.4

m=-2

the slope is -2
